I have a Samba server 2.0.7pre2 on linux 2.2.13, which has joined a domain using smbclient. Security=domain, and all works well. It is configured to be the WINS server. PCs and NT boxes in this domain, plus the DCs and PCs in 2 other domains are set up to use this box as their WINS server. (this is Domain1) The PDC in Domain1 is the master browser (local and domain). Here is the problem: 2 other subnets... PDC in Domain2 only registers the <00> and <1E> NetBIOS names with the samba box. For the Domain name. PDC in Domain3 registers the <00>, <1B> and <1C> names for its domain, but only the <00> and <03> names for itself, NOT the <20> name for itself. The consequence of these is that I can't use some of the NT Server admin tools from an NT server in Domain1. Is there anything I need to do on the client (NT PDC) side, so that they properly register with the WINS (Samba) server?
